What did they feed it at the LFS?

You did watch it eat, before buying? If not, let this one be the lesson. Since I started asking them to feed them before I buy - I've never been denied.

Might not keep eating the same, but it's on of the few protections we have to guard against buying cyanide fish.

And brine is probably most recognized as food by my fish. Otherwise find somewhere [or hatch yourself] some baby brine shrimp [live]. Then maybe soak live food in selcon or garlic ... then mix both frozen and live with selcon/garlic ... slowly get the fish to recognize what you feed most as `food'.
